Mah-Jongg Sets and How the Game was Played in the 1920s
Jeffrey J Gordon
"Mah-Jongg Sets and How the Game was Played in the 1920s" by Jeffrey J. Gordon is a comprehensive and beautifully illustrated guide to the earliest Mah-Jongg sets in the U. S. First, it encompasses the geography, history, Jewish contribution, exceptional importance of Mah-Jongg in 1920s popular culture, and descriptions of Mah-Jongg set components and their functions in actual play. Then, it provides detailed and illustrated coverage of the many varieties of 1920s Mah-Jongg sets in terms of their boxes, tiles, dice, wind discs, counters, instruction booklets, racks and tables.
